Thursday, 26 July, 2001, 17:51 GMT 18:51 UK
German authorities arrest Iranian 'spy'
The German authorities say they have arrested an Iranian citizen suspected of spying on Iranian exiles since 1999.
A statement from the German prosecutor's office named the accused man as Mohammad Bahman Ali, based in Frankfurt.
It said he had concentrated his activities on Iranian opposition figures in Germany and France.
The German authorities say the 40-year-old man was working for the Iranian intelligence service Vevak and had previously been detained from February to August last year.
